On July 10, 2010, Latimer Group president Dean Brenner spoke at the AlphaGraphics Annual Meeting in Tucson, Arizona... Dean's presentation covered some of the keys to securing the power of persuasive communication.

This excerpt touches upon the importance of not only setting goals, but recognizing the tasks that must be completed to achieve those goals.

Dean Brenner is a recognized expert in team and leadership communication in the 21st century. He has coached and led professional and athletic teams his entire adult life, from the Fortune 500 corporate board room to the Olympic Games in Beijing, China. 

Dean presents complex topics simply, and he speaks with his audience rather than at them. He draws on all aspects of his life and speaks with his audience from the perspective of an executive coach, an athlete, a leader of teams, a member of teams, a mentor to Olympic athletes, and as a husband and father.
